CUES® announces CEO Institute scholarship recipient

MADISON, WI (March 5, 2014) —CUES is pleased to announce Jonelle Walker, senior vice president, Missoula Federal Credit Union, Missoula, Mont., has been selected to receive the Fred Johnson CEO Institute Scholarship for its 2014 CEO Institute program.

The scholarship is administered by the National Credit Union Foundation (NCUF), and given in honor of CUES’ former president/CEO Fred Johnson, who retired in 2012.
Walker has been in the credit union industry for 21 years. Prior to her current position, she served as VP of marketing, marketing director, member service representative, and teller.

Walker attended CEO Institute I in 2013. According to her scholarship application, Walker will apply the organization development tools she acquires at CEO Institute II to help her credit union achieve their strategic objectives.

CEO Institute is a challenging academic and leadership program tailored specifically for credit union executives. It is held over three years at three of the nation’s most respected business schools: · CEO Institute I:Strategic Planning, The Wharton School, University of Pennsylvania, Philadelphia · CEO Institute II:Organizational Effectiveness, Samuel Curtis Johnson Graduate School of Management, Cornell University, Ithaca, N.Y.
· CEO Institute III:Strategic Leadership Development, Darden School of Business, University of Virginia, Charlottesville, Va.

Since 1995, 863 credit union executives have completed all three segments of the CEO Institute program. Executives who complete all three years of the CEO Institute program and two post-segment projects are eligible to become Certified Chief Executives (CCE).
